The situation is, I have two word windows open, One has a copy of my whole textbook with headings in it for easy navigation; The second window is simply a blank word doc that I will copy a chapter from my book on the first window into. I notice however, after copy and paste, In the blank word window, the headings disappeared following the paste into that window? I only want to copy some chapters into the blank word doc because I only want jaws to continuously read up to the end of that chapter; If I simply read from within the original textbook window, Jaws will read past the end of the chapter I wish to stop at.

Mike, I just tried working with a file I have headings in. I opened the file, set a temporary placemarker at one heading, then went a few pages down and used the layered command M to mark my place and copied the text. Interestingly, If I go to the new document and hit Control V to paste it, my headings stuck. If, instead, I use the context men and paste with “keep source formatting” the headings are stripped. I really thought the latter approach would be better and I’m quite surprised it strips the headings.
Are you pasting the content with a Control V?

Hi, Mike. Yes, what Mike says is correct. Open Word. Open Options with ALT plus F, followed by T. Navigate to Advanced, by arrowing down, do not press ENTER. This will throw you out of settings, back to your document. TAB to a setting which says something like,
Pasting between documents: Combo box‑
This is what you want. TAB to OK, and press ENTER.

Under paste special, control-alt-v, one of the options is "HTML format." So, control-alt-v, arrow up or down to HTML format, then enter. I don't know from experience if this would work in this particular case, but on the face of it, it ought to.
